Dirt Diaries: Dana DiPrima talks For Farmers Movement and the One For Farmers Campaign

Dirt Diaries is where the women of agriculture get real. From fields to boardrooms, this podcast uncovers the stories you will not hear anywhere else.

This week, host Kirbe Schnoor sits down with For Farmers Movement founder Dana DiPrima to share her story.

She joined RFD-TV’s Tammi Arender to discuss how the movement came about, her campaign to help support farmers, and her Walk A Mile in a Farmer’s Boots event.
